CSS3新增的伪类有哪些?快速了解这些伪类的简要描述!

4 min read

CSS3新增了多种伪类,包括:

  1. :target 选择器用于选取当前活动的目标元素,常用于页面内的锚点。

  2. :not() 选择器用于选取除某个元素以外的其他元素。

  3. :nth-child() 选择器用于选取某个父元素下的某个特定的子元素,按照其在父元素中的位置。

  4. :nth-of-type() 选择器用于选取某个父元素下某个特定类型的子元素,按照其在父元素中的位置。

  5. :first-child 选择器用于选取某个父元素下的第一个子元素。

  6. :last-child 选择器用于选取某个父元素下的最后一个子元素。

  7. :first-of-type 选择器用于选取某个父元素下的第一个特定类型的子元素。

  8. :last-of-type 选择器用于选取某个父元素下的最后一个特定类型的子元素。

  9. :enabled 选择器用于选取启用的表单元素。

  10. :disabled 选择器用于选取禁用的表单元素。

以上是CSS3新增的部分伪类,使用它们可以更方便地对页面元素进行选择和样式定义。